[Ajuda] ajuda no menu de muniзao
#1

gente eu fiz as lojas de armas para os players poderem comprar em dialog as armas
atй ai tudo bem depois fis um dialog para os players digitarem as muniзoes das armas

pawn Код:
if(dialogid == ARMAS2)
    {
        if(response)
        {
            if(listitem == 0)
            {
            ShowPlayerDialog(playerid,ARMAS3, DIALOG_STYLE_INPUT, "{FF0019}[lol]{FFFFFF}Muniзao da arma{FF0019}[lol]","Digite a quantia desejada", "Confirmar", "Cancelar");
            return true;
            }
na resposta dele fui tentar por strlen no lugar da muniзao e nгo deu certo
serб que alguem podia ajudar? *-*

pawn Код:
if(dialogid == ARMAS3)
    {
        if(response == 1)
        {
        GivePlayerWeapon(playerid,24,??);
        }
    }
agradeзo desde ja
Reply
#2

Posta inteiro!

PHP код:
:confused:); 
Pra que serve!
Reply
#3

sabe eu colokei um inputtext na escolha das muniзoes pro player digitar la o tanto de muniзao que ele quer
... ai eu queria saber oq eu coloco no lugar que seria a muniзao do player GivePlayerWeapon(playerid,24,inputtext) nao foi GivePlayerWeapon(playerid,24,strlen) tbm nao foi.
Reply
#4

GivePlayerWeapon(playerid,24,strval(inputtext));
Reply
#5

ei vlw vei vlw mesmo йr tem como tu falar coom eu pego o dinheiro dele por municao?
por ex 10 ballas = R$ 100
20 balas = R$ 200
Reply
#6

pawn Код:
GivePlayerMoney(playerid, - (strval(inputtext)*10));
Reply
#7

deu esses erros:

error 029: invalid expression, assumed zero
C:\Users\cliente\Documents\erro.pwn(1264) : error 001: expected token: ")", but found "-integer value-"
C:\Users\cliente\Documents\erro.pwn(1264) : error 029: invalid expression, assumed zero
C:\Users\cliente\Documents\erro.pwn(1264) : fatal error 107: too many error messages on one line
Reply
#8

pawn Код:
GivePlayerMoney(playerid, - (strval(inputtext))*10);
Reply
#9

tem mais uma coisinha ;/

pawn Код:
if(GetPlayerMoney(playerid) < strval(inputtext))return SendClientMessage(playerid,AMARELO,"Vocк nгo tem essa grana!");
usei essa funзao para qnd o player nao tiver dinheiro mais por ex se ele tem menos de 10 ai fala
sу q se ele tiver 1000 e comprar 999 balas o player fica com -18000 de dinheiro
nao queria q ficasse com saldo negativo
Reply


Forum Jump:


Users browsing this thread: 2 Guest(s)